Terraria v1.4.4.9
Terraria source code documentation
Loading...
Searching...
No Matches

◆ GetFieldValueAsync< T >() [2/2]

virtual Task< T > System.Data.Common.DbDataReader.GetFieldValueAsync< T > ( int ordinal,
CancellationToken cancellationToken )
inlinevirtual

Definition at line 215 of file DbDataReader.cs.

216 {
217 if (cancellationToken.IsCancellationRequested)
218 {
219 return ADP.CreatedTaskWithCancellation<T>();
220 }
221 try
222 {
223 return Task.FromResult(GetFieldValue<T>(ordinal));
224 }
225 catch (Exception exception)
226 {
227 return Task.FromException<T>(exception);
228 }
229 }
virtual T GetFieldValue< T >(int ordinal)
static Task FromException(Exception exception)
Definition Task.cs:3341

References System.cancellationToken, System.exception, System.Threading.Tasks.Task< TResult >.FromException(), and System.Data.Common.DbDataReader.GetFieldValue< T >().